Welcome to Cover to Cover


I learned to read when I was in the 1st grade (none of this right from the womb crap of today) and I'd like to say that from  that first moment I figured it all out in Ms. Harkey's class that I was hooked.

But to be honest, I don't remember. I remember the color of the carpet in the classroom, and the feeling of being in the reading circle with my class but beyond that... nothing.

Fast forward to 3rd grade, I remember huddling in my bedroom after lights out reading book after book from the light of my alarm clock (which lead me to the disastrous vision problems I have today) or sneaking into the bathroom in the middle of the night so I could read just one more page!

And then there's 6th grade where I remember how it all really changed for me.

I read Gone with the Wind. And I was done for.

I was hooked on books. 

I devoured books whenever I could. Fiction, non-fiction, biographies, history tombs, English Literature classics (so much that I majored in English. I also got my Masters in Creative Writing but that's another story, another blog), how-tos, cookbooks, whatever. 

While I've met a ton of books I don't like (boring story lines, unbelievable characters, plots that go NO WHERE!), I've met a ton I do like. 

That's what this blog is about. Me telling you how much I love book (lucky you!).
